Well Worth The HD Transfer
As a lot of people have written a review of the actual film, I thought I'd comment on the Blu-Ray edition: as it's quite a good transfer. You get a good solid 5.1 HD audio track, which is very clear and the vocals are well mixed. The video is crisp and look cinematic: with an average of 35Mbs - the 2:40:1 anamorphic widescreen does look a bit claustrophobic, but it's realistic.The extras are a bit thin on the ground sadly, but at least they're the same as the DVD release, fun stuff including Homer's appearance on Jay Leno, a 19 second short about The Lobby - just like the clips you see in US cinemas and some American Idol stuff. There are around 6 trailers for the film itself, but as they're not HD it's not really worth talking about, as it's just like the DVD release. You can listen to the commentaries which is good too.Otherwise this is worth it for the movie, it's good fun and will probably be watched time and time again. Shame they didn't make full use of the blu ray abilities, but that's the way the donut crumbles.5/5 for the film, 3/5 for the blu-ray, excellent transfer, but could have had more interactivity.
